stjarni LOVES the snow -- unpacked, untracked snow is his favorite thing
ever; he plays and drives his paddockmates nuts with trying to get them
to play too.  and he HATES it when i don't ride -- he has a certain
tolerance for groundwork and he enjoys bodywork, but if i haven't ridden
in a week or so he gets downright cranky with me.  me, snow, and the
trail is just about the recipe for the happiest stjarni in the world.

so my suggestion is to let your horses be your guide.  see how *they*
feel about snow -- does it make them want to go out and play, or stay in
their shelter? -- and see if you can follow along with their lead....
